Prepare to immerse yourself in the excitement of United States Army's World War II tanks with these new additions to Tank Mechanic Simulator. The interiors have been nicely detailed with radios, dashboards and more removable parts. Each of the vehicles has been painstakingly recreated on the basis of the collected technical documentation. Additionally, the DLC introduces a new gearbox, the Spicer Synchro Mesh Gearbox, which can be used for all these tanks. These tanks come equipped with new engines, including the Wright Continental R-975-C1, General Motors 6046, and Ford GAA, adding to the authenticity and realism of the game. The DLC includes iconic tanks such as the M4A1 Sherman (Early production), M4 Sherman (Mid production), M4A2 Sherman (Late production), M4A3E2 Sherman Jumbo, and T34 Calliope.
